How they compare

Canada currently reports 1.45 million against 1.44 million in Malaysia, a difference of 18,910.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Canada ahead.

Canada ranks 39th and Malaysia ranks 40th of 217 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Canada averaged higher in 5 and Malaysia in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Canada Malaysia Difference Ahead
1960s 618,599 266,219 352,380 Canada
1970s 782,788 339,854 442,935 Canada
1980s 1.11 million 539,089 568,584 Canada
1990s 1.26 million 781,098 480,784 Canada
2000s 1.10 million 924,769 177,227 Canada
2010s 1.22 million 1.24 million 16,574 Malaysia
2020s 1.38 million 1.42 million 35,013 Malaysia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
